Transaction 89743b425a329837a98c0a2b1d266b59eb3fed2eaaf3e8ba06168136fa2386ec
1 Input
1 Output
-
89743b425a329837a98c0a2b1d266b59eb3fed2eaaf3e8ba06168136fa2386ec:0
- value
- 3395400
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b6e555a552747b5242b9e67d3b29c348e5645a7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DiF6mKWowdsNgySmgGG4FKFQ9Hs82BHmY